In the sprawling ecosystem of .io games, few have mastered the art of simple-yet-deep strategy quite like territorial.io. The premise is universal: claim land, expand your borders, crush your neighbors, and paint the map in your color.   • Offense: Send troops to attack neighbors. You can choose the percentage of troops to send.
  • Defense: Leave enough troops behind to prevent a counter-attack.
  • Economy: Investing in your economy allows you to generate troops faster, but it leaves you vulnerable in the early game.
